Southwestern Bruschetta
Total Time: 20 mins
Preparation Time: 15 mins
Cook Time: 5 mins
Ingredients
- Servings: 8
- 6 roma tomatoes, diced
- 2 garlic cloves, chopped
- 2 garlic cloves, peeled and sliced in half
- 3 tablespoons olive oil
- 2 teaspoons balsamic vinegar
- 3 tablespoons chopped fresh cilantro
- 2 tablespoons seeded and finely diced jalapenos
- 1/2 teaspoon kosher salt
- 1/4 teaspoon fresh cracked pepper
- 8 -10 slices french bread, cut about 1 inch thick (aprox. 3 inch round)
- 3 tablespoons grated parmesan cheese
Recipe
- 1 mix chopped garlic, vinegar, salt, pepper, and cilantro.
- 2 slowly stir in oil.
- 3 add chopped tomatoes and jalapenos and allow to sit for 30 minutes at room temperature.
- 4 meanwhile place the bread rounds on cookie sheet and lightly toast under broiler.
- 5 when the bread is toasted rub tops of toast with whole garlic pieces.
- 6 top bread with tomato mixture.
- 7 sprinkle on a little cheese and if desired, pop into warm oven to melt cheese.
- 8 serve immediately.
